The megrim or whiff (Lepidorhombus whiffiagonis) (Walbaum, 1792) is a species of left-eyed Flatfish found in European seas between 100 and 700 metres below sea level. Species within groups of fish, like Gadiformes (examples: codfish and hake) and Scombroid fishes (examples: mackerel and tuna) seem to share allergenic components. The overlap of allergen specificity between the groups seems to be moderate or even small.

The most common symptoms in a group of megrim-allergic children were urticaria and angioedema.

Asthma related to inhalation of cooking steam was reported. Copyright Copyright © 2006 Phadia AB. Source: ImmunoCap, ImmunoCap
